#7a59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7a59ce is composed of 47.8% red, 34.9%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.8% cyan, 56.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 256.9 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 57.8%. #7a59ce color hex could be obtained by blending #f4b2ff with #00009d.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#7a59ce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7a59ce has RGB values of R:122, G:89,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 8018382.

Hex triplet 7a59ce #7a59ce
RGB Decimal 122, 89, 206 rgb(122,89,206)
RGB Percent 47.8, 34.9, 80.8 rgb(47.8%,34.9%,80.8%)
CMYK 41, 57, 0, 19
HSL 256.9°, 54.4, 57.8 hsl(256.9,54.4%,57.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 256.9°, 56.8, 80.8
Web Safe 6666cc #6666cc
CIE-LAB 46.629, 40.432, -56.195
XYZ 22.737, 15.738, 60.229
xyY 0.23, 0.159, 15.738
CIE-LCH 46.629, 69.229, 305.735
CIE-LUV 46.629, 5.514, -88.532
Hunter-Lab 39.672, 32.879, -62.243
Binary 01111010, 01011001, 11001110

Shades and Tints of #7a59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f3f0fb is the lightest one.
